There's so many brand in the market right some "CLAIM" or "MAY" do ionizer or air purify this and that .. and sometimes misleading advertisement can make a person come up with a funny conclusion. Do some research before buying any air purifier.

But i do reckon that air purifier helps you a lot. I have Extremely sensitive nose and just a simple small air purifier could help you in a way or two but no matter what brand air purifier you need to clean it's filter once a while. I've used an AMWAY air purifier and SHARP air purifier and both are EXTREMELY good brand but so many brands i've seen so far i love AMWAY's the most cuz the HEPA filter is THICK !!! it's extremely THICK, while the sensor I've did my research somewhere AMWAY and SHARP share the same tech. But in the end i've bought SHARP but with constant cleaning while AMWAY was a LOAN unit .. tongue.gif

Aircond don't have the filter like what air purifier have. All they have is just the black netting to filter the dust and it won't 100% filter the dust. And air cond just "conditions" the air to your need ... Not like air purifier it cleans your air (even if you fart a distance away it stills can detect).

Im just bought Sharp after sold off medklinn..
I do recommend Sharp since its ionizer is better than others. Sharp has own exclusive Plasmacluster which included + and - ion.. I cant stay with the negative ion smell from medklinn.. somemore medklinn used to be on 24 hours a day to produce its effect to kill bacteria.. I like those with fans which can actively filter out the dirt..
